UAB Travels to Tulane for Regular Season Finale
3/8/2025 11:03:00 AM | Men's Basketball
BIRMINGHAM – UAB men's basketball (20-10, 13-4 AAC) will travel to Tulane (17-13, 11-6 AAC) on Sunday to close out the regular season. Tipoff is set for 1 p.m. CT.

SERIES HISTORY
The Blazers lead the all-time series 27-13 and lead 11-6 in games played in New Orleans. UAB won the first matchup between the two teams earlier this season at Bartow Arena, defeating Tulane by a score of 81-69.
LAST TIME OUT
The Blazers defeated Florida Atlantic on senior night by a score of 89-80. Ja'Borri McGhee had a career high 27 points while shooting 10-for-16 from the field. Alejandro Vasquez added 18 points of his own while Yaxel Lendeborg posted his 20th double-double of the year and reached 1,000 career points.
MAKING HISTORY
The Blazers have won 121 games over the last five seasons, setting the program record for the most wins over any five-year stretch. The previous record of 120 was set from 2019-24. UAB has also surpassed the most wins over a five-year stretch with one head coach, previously set from 1981-86 when the Blazers won 117 games under Gene Bartow. UAB has also won 20+ games in five straight seasons for the first time in program history.
1,000 POINT SCORERS
Tyren Moore reached the 1,000 point mark on Tuesday, January 21 against UTSA and Alejandro Vasquez reached the mark on Sunday, March 2 against Memphis. Moore began his career at Georgia Southern where he scored 862 points over two seasons while Vasquez began his career at St. Bonaventure. Yaxel Lendeborg reached 1,000 points in the Blazers win over Florida Atlantic on March 6, becoming just the fifth Blazer to reach the mark in only two seasons, joining Andy Kennedy, Robert Shannon, Robert Vaden and Jordan "Jelly" Walker as the only other players to do so.
FAST PACED, HIGH POWERED OFFENSE
Tempo has often been a theme of Andy Kennedy's teams, and the 2024-25 roster has continued that. The Blazers rank 79th in the country in tempo while scoring 83.5 points per game, which is 12th nationally and leads the American Conference. UAB is also seventh in the nation in fast break points per game with 16.2 per contest. The Blazers have scored 90+ points in nine games this season, their most since the 1990-91 season.
